Output 2576f95becb7c0407f49b9fe4d1e4db8934c24ec55e5d38783c04a8fde0e4d52:0

value
68422
script pubkey
OP_0 OP_PUSHBYTES_20 c43844b9dc94df999f6cb86f9afcabce1f5dc516
address
bc1qcsuyfwwujn0en8mvhphe4l9tec04m3gk8ju2s3
transaction
2576f95becb7c0407f49b9fe4d1e4db8934c24ec55e5d38783c04a8fde0e4d52